You should start by installing Fedora 11 or 12. Fedora 8 has long ago reached End Of Life and as such there is no support for it. If you started working on getting wireless to connect with Fedora 8 you would likely run into situations where additional packages need to be installed but there is no software to install. There will be nothing available since the repositories have been closed or archived. You will likely get a lot of dependency errors with yum installer and in the end it just won't be worthwhile.
